In order to prepare for your trip to Chamonix for the UTMB, it is important to plan your trip and its logistics well in advance, so that your arrival in Chamonix can be smooth and your stay perfect.

How to get to Chamonix

There are many different ways to get to Chamonix. You can choose the one that suits you best depending on where you are from and whether you are travelling alone or with others. Chamonix can be reached by train, plane or road, whether from France, Italy or Switzerland. The different means of access should be determined from an economic point of view (the car is often cheaper with several people), practicality and also according to where you come from (easy access to airports or SNCF stations). 

Accommodation in Chamonix

Finding accommodation in Chamonix for the UTMB will be important for your comfort and logistics before the event. The choice of accommodation is vast but the high number of people in the heart of summer and the crowds due to the UTMB sometimes make availability scarce and prices high. It is therefore advisable to make your reservations well in advance and to take advantage of the best times to book. Finally, you will have to choose between several types of accommodation available. Hotels could be a solution but many people prefer flats to rent, gites or the comfort of guest houses. Another interesting alternative is to look at campsites, which are an economical and often practical solution. You should not neglect the surrounding area and focus only on Chamonix. Within a 45 kilometre radius, you will find many villages with accommodation available, offering good value for money and a good distance to get there quickly.
